Transaction 89a5f1ef720396ad9322a02377fdc2933e7c3cef096477edef8601af963a8c04
1 Input
1 Output
-
89a5f1ef720396ad9322a02377fdc2933e7c3cef096477edef8601af963a8c04:0
- value
- 24535744
- script pubkey
- OP_0 OP_PUSHBYTES_20 8628286b6f6f05546d76f5eef1c6ff3c457bd4ba
- address
- bc1qsc5zs6m0duz4gmtk7hh0r3hl83zhh496h8xteg